Wilma Thomas

Wilma Thomas, an 82-year-old resident of Lake Ariel, PA, passed away peacefully at home on Friday, June 20th. She is survived by the memory of her beloved husband, Lloyd Thomas, with whom she shared 20 wonderful years. Wilma’s kindness and generosity inspired everyone around her, and though she may have struggled to express her emotions, her love for others was undeniable.

Born in Trenton, NJ, she was the loving daughter of the late William Fink and Gertrude Allison Fink, and her memory will be cherished through her passions for Bingo, baking, crafting, and jewelry-making, as well as her dedicated work at Kmart.

The family is survived by daughters Elizabeth Zirpoli, Brenda Reeves, Michalle Framo and husband Fred, Jennifer Sesar and husband Joe, Debra Eschbach; sons Carl Eschbach and wife Jamie, Richard Eschbach and wife Toni, Kenneth Eschbach and wife Jeannie, stepson Brian Thomas, sisters Margery Horner, Betty Ann Estelow, brothers William Fink, Upton Fink, as well as 25 grandchildren, many great-grandchildren, and a loving extended family.  

She was preceded in death by her sisters Anna May Novak and Karen Solarczyk, and her son-in-law Rick Zirpoli, who will all be deeply missed.

The family would like to express their deepest gratitude to Brenda and Chantell for their selfless care and love for Wilma. They would also like to thank the Compassionate Care Hospice team, Kathy, Donna, Davine, and Brittany, for their exceptional care and compassion, treating their mother with kindness and dignity.

A celebration of life will be held Monday July 7, 2025 at 1pm in St. Bartholomew Church 1746 S. Clinton Avenue, Trenton, NJ 08610
